Wargames Match: Judgment Day vs. Rhodes, Rollins & Allies

For the past few months, Everyone involved in this match has been involved in some way over the last few months. Things were always going to end inside War Games, and we finally got there after Judgement Day attacked Zayn and Rollins following Rollins' successful title defense against Zayn on Raw. Things quickly devolved into a brawl involving the eight men, and Adam Pearce declared that they could "play games" by participating in War Games. The big question is whether another player will be added to each team.

With Drew McIntyre and Randy Orton rumored as potential allies, Rollins’ team has a numbers advantage.  Either way, expect an all-out war between these bitter rivals

Logan Paul Defends US Title Against Kevin Owens:

As the new United States champ, all eyes are on Logan Paul. His controversial win over Rey Mysterio at Crown Jewel means he has a lot to prove. Now, he’s set to defend the title for the first time against Kevin Owens, who’s been gunning for Paul and his allies, The Bloodline.

This is the YouTuber’s chance to show he deserves to hold championship gold. But Owens won’t make it easy. The Prizefighter is on a mission for payback against Roman Reigns’ crew. Beating Paul would deal a major blow.



Women's WarGames Bout: Damage CTRL vs. Belair & Allies

Rumour has it that SmackDown stars will compete in the women's War games. IYO SKY, Kairi Sane, Asuka, and Bayley of Damage CTRL will battle it out inside the double cage against Bianca Belair, Charlotte Flair, Jade Cargill, and Shotzi Blackheart. The match is probably being held because of Kairi Sane's return and her criticism of Bianca Belair and Damage CTRL's recent feud with Flair, Belair, Shotzi, and Asuka.

Women's World Championship -- Rhea Ripley (c) vs. Zoey Stark:



As champion, Rhea Ripley won’t go down without a fight. After defeating all comers for months, the Nightmare now faces her toughest challenge yet in Zoey Stark.

Stark earned this opportunity after winning a battle royal on Raw, outlasting several top contenders. While she was involved in Ripley’s title match at Crown Jewel, this marks Stark’s first real chance at the gold in a one-on-one setting. The upstart underdog aims to shock the world, but Ripley won’t give up her prized possession easily.

Expect a hard-hitting, high-impact match between these two athletic competitors. Ripley holds the power and experience edge, but Stark possesses speed and agility to counter the champion’s brute force. Either woman could gain the upper hand at any moment.

Intercontinental Championship -- Gunther (c) vs. The Miz:


Gunther's record-breaking run as intercontinental champion rolls on. The Miz defeated Bronson Reed, Ivar and Ricochet to secure a shot at the belt. Unfortunately for Miz, he was attacked by Ivar after the match. Heading into a bout with the dominant champ, things may not be as settled as he thinks.

Miz has been calling out Gunther for weeks, eager to prove he's still got "it." While the Awesome One is known for his mic skills, he’ll need more than trash talk to overcome the Ring General. Expect Gunther to punish Miz with chops and power moves like the powerbomb. Though the odds seem against him, The Miz won't go down without a fight. He’ll look to surprise the champ with the Skull Crushing Finale. Whether that’s enough to slay the giant remains to be seen.
